Beautiful BUDGET FRIENDLY Cozy Log cabin rental. One queen Bedroom and full bath on the entry level and a large loft upstairs with two twins, futon, cot, and a private bath. Spacious private deck off Bedroom to enjoy the sounds of the meandering creek located on the property. This log cabin offers privacy, yet you are in town in five minutes. Cozy stone fireplace in the great room and a covered front porch with comfy furniture to soak up the incredible mountain setting. Trails on the propertyto explore.

During the winter months, you would have to have 4WD for access if we were to get wintery weather. We never recommend low-clearance vehicles.
